While they may not be at the top of your priority list, your gutters are essential to your home's appearance and function. A robust gutter system mitigates the risk of water damage to your home. Your gutters also help protect the soffits, eaves and fascia of your roof (which are normally wood), as well as your foundation, basement and landscaping. What you need to know about gutter services in Terrell
- Installation: The amount you spend installing a new gutter system will change based on things like the style and material (more on that below). Although your home is not legally required to have gutters, their benefits are almost always worth the cost.
- Repair and Cleaning: Gutter cleaning may be required if your gutter system is clogged, or you notice mold and mildew. Gutter repair might be needed if there are any leaks, cracks, holes or places where your gutter has separated from your roof. Your gutter services professional may replace sections of your gutter system, reattach your gutters to your house, fix holes or fill gaps between gutter sections.
- Replacement: Your local Terrell gutter professional can conduct a free inspection to help decide if your gutters need to be replaced or just repaired. The total price of gutter replacement will depend on things like the material and length of the new system. Usually, gutter services companies take away the old gutter material after replacement.

Different Types of Gutters
The durability, weight and sustainability of your gutter system will be impacted by the kind of material you choose. This also affects the cost. Some common options for gutter materials are:
- Vinyl: Vinyl gutters are relatively inexpensive, but don't hold up over time in very warm climates like Terrell's. PVC vinyl gutters are decidedly not environmentally friendly, but gutters made from uPVC (unplasticized polyvinyl chloride) contain less environmental toxins than gutters made from many other types of materials.
- Aluminum: Gutters made from aluminum are lightweight and easy to install. Aluminum is rust-resistant, but it also bends and cracks more easily than other materials. You can look for recycled aluminum gutters in order to be more environmentally conscious.
- Copper: Copper gutters last a long time, but can be very expensive. Copper gutters are also very easy to recycle, making them more environmentally friendly than some other options.
- Titanium Zinc: Titanium zinc gutters can be expensive, but will last significantly longer than many options. Titanium zinc does not rust, and it doesn't typically show scratches. The production of titanium zinc gutters is less eco-friendly than some other options, but their longevity helps contribute to their sustainability.
- Steel: Steel gutters are heavy and durable, which makes them one of the more sustainable options. The material can also be recycled.
You can make several different decisions about the gutters you purchase for your home. These include:
- Sectional Vs. Seamless Gutters: Sectional gutters are less expensive and easier to install. To install sectional gutters, you or your gutter professional will attach pre-cut lengths of material to your home. Seamless gutters require professional installation, as they are custom-built to your home. Seamless gutters are more expensive for this reason, but they are also less prone to leaks.
- K-Style Vs. Half-Round Gutters: The most common gutter style is the K-style. They can hold more water than other styles, making them especially popular among those in rainy areas. Half-round gutters are open on top, which makes them easier to clean, but also hastens debris buildup.
- Custom Gutters: Custom gutters are more expensive, but to some are worth the cost. For example, you can purchase fascia gutters, which are built directly into the fascia board on your house, in addition to seamless gutters as discussed above.

Different types of gutter guards
You may be considering adding gutter guards to your gutters, especially if your yard has a lot of trees. Gutter guards can help to both keep out nesting animals and protect your gutter system from debris buildup and clogs. Some common types of gutter guards include:
- Screen Guards: Screen guards let water through their holes while blocking debris; however, sometimes small debris like pine needles still makes its way into your gutter. DIY installation of screen guards is easy.
- Mesh Screen Guards: These filter debris more effectively than regular screen gutter guards, but it's also more likely that they're going to require professional installation.
- Micro Mesh Screen Guards: Micro mesh is extremely effective at keeping debris out while letting water through. These guards almost always require professional installation.
- Brush Guards: Brush guards are comprised of large bristles that rest in your gutters and catch debris. These gutter guards are very easy to install, but because debris frequently gets stuck in them, they will need frequent cleaning.
- Foam Guards: Foam guards are pieces of foam that sit in your gutter and let water through while catching debris on top. Foam guards are inexpensive and easy to install, but are non-recyclable and need to be replaced frequently, which makes them less eco-friendly than some other options.
- Reverse Curve/Surface Tension Guards: Reverse curve guards have a unique shape that lets them use surface tension to allow water to flow into your gutters while debris slides off. They are pricey but effective, and professional installation is required.

FAQ's for gutter services in Terrell, TX
What are some ways I can make sure my gutters are more eco-friendly?
Ways you can make your gutter system more eco-friendly include selecting recyclable and/or more sustainable materials (such as aluminum and copper), performing regular maintenance and cleaning so they need to be replaced less often and installing gutter guards. Gutters' biggest environmental impact usually comes from the materials, so using sustainable ones and replacing them less frequently is important.
How do I make sure I select the right Terrell gutter services company?
First, you can look at online reviews of a company and its rating on the BBB. When talking with a company representative, they should be able to talk in detail about their process and inform you whether their work could affect your roof warranty (if your shingles will need to be lifted, for example). They should also be able to give you information about their warranties for products and services, and their insurance coverage (in case someone sustains an injury while on your property).
How frequently does my gutter system need to be replaced?
Generally, gutter systems last around 20 years, although certain materials (such as copper) can have a lifespan of up to 50 years. The longevity of your gutters will be determined not just by the material you use but also by the weather in your part of Terrell.
What are some things I can add to my gutters to improve their function and/or appearance?
Accessories such as downspout brackets, fascia brackets and decorative boots can help enhance the look of your gutter system. A conductor head can help prevent overflowing gutters during heavy rain. Additionally, if your house has a deep overhang, you might consider a rain chain to provide a unique look while still draining your gutters effectively.
What are some at-home gutter maintenance tips?
We recommend calling your local Terrell gutter services company for the majority of gutter projects, but if you're doing work on your own, safety is your top priority. Wear gloves, and make sure any ladders are secure. Check that your downspout is free of blockage, and flush the gutters with water when you're done.
Normally, you should inspect your gutter system regularly, in order to fix clogs, cracks and other problems before they get out of hand. We also recommend adding leaf guards to your gutters, as they help cut down on the frequency with which maintenance is required.
